diff options
author | ZyX <kp-pav@yandex.ru> | 2018-04-08 16:01:19 +0300 |
---|---|---|
committer | ZyX <kp-pav@yandex.ru> | 2018-04-09 01:39:33 +0300 |
commit | 0d7daaad98d5874b345453073f6e21b024ee42d4 (patch) | |
tree | dd82055b961041f42a73decbdd60cf11c3c990eb /src/nvim/screen.c | |
parent | e67075667678a0df6f43d0600f947be91b0b1e2e (diff) | |
download | rneovim-0d7daaad98d5874b345453073f6e21b024ee42d4.tar.gz rneovim-0d7daaad98d5874b345453073f6e21b024ee42d4.tar.bz2 rneovim-0d7daaad98d5874b345453073f6e21b024ee42d4.zip |
charset,*: Refactor transstr()
Diffstat (limited to 'src/nvim/screen.c')
-rw-r--r-- | src/nvim/screen.c | 10 |
1 files changed, 5 insertions, 5 deletions
diff --git a/src/nvim/screen.c b/src/nvim/screen.c index 05ad126fa0..e232939403 100644 --- a/src/nvim/screen.c +++ b/src/nvim/screen.c @@ -3213,9 +3213,9 @@ win_line ( || (mb_l > 1 && (!vim_isprintc(mb_c)))) { // Illegal UTF-8 byte: display as <xx>. // Non-BMP character : display as ? or fullwidth ?. - transchar_hex(extra, mb_c); - if (wp->w_p_rl) { // reverse - rl_mirror(extra); + transchar_hex((char *)extra, mb_c); + if (wp->w_p_rl) { // reverse + rl_mirror(extra); } p_extra = extra; @@ -5232,8 +5232,8 @@ win_redr_custom ( xfree(stl); ewp->w_p_crb = p_crb_save; - /* Make all characters printable. */ - p = transstr(buf); + // Make all characters printable. + p = (char_u *)transstr((const char *)buf); len = STRLCPY(buf, p, sizeof(buf)); len = (size_t)len < sizeof(buf) ? len : (int)sizeof(buf) - 1; xfree(p); |